Large-scale simulations of realistic crowded cell membranes
can
bridge the gap between the simulations and experiments. However, the
compositional complexity and structural asymmetry of cell membranes
continue to pose significant challenges in computational biology.
Recent advances in understanding native membranes, including their
composition and protein structures, enable us to construct a highly
realistic model of the mammalian plasma membrane. Using this model,
we explore the organization and dynamics of biological cell membranes
at the molecular level. We found that the interaction preferences
of protein–lipid mediate the formation of dynamic clusters
of nonrandomly distributed proteins, accompanied by heterogeneous
structural properties and anomalous diffusion. These evolving dynamic
clusters intertwine to form a highly complex and continuously changing
protein network. Our study provides significant insights into the
intricate lateral dynamic organization of cell membranes.
